There are well over 300 shipping container home builders and designers across the globe (Source: Discover Containers), The average size of a container home is 640 square feet, equivalent to two 40-f00t containers or four TEUs (Source: Discover Containers), The average cost of a container home is $90,000 but varies dramatically based on size, quality, and amount of DIY labor contributed (Source: Discover Containers), Container homes can last for over 100 years with proper maintenance and upkeep (Source: Discover Containers).
